Understanding the Mechanics of Plinko

At its heart, Plinko is a vertical board filled with rows of pegs. Players release a ball from the top, and as it cascades down, it randomly deflects off these pegs. The ball eventually lands in one of several prize slots at the bottom, each associated with a different multiplier. The multiplier determines the payout relative to the player’s initial bet. The beauty of Plinko lies in its simplicity; there are no complex strategies or skill-based elements involved in the ball’s descent. It’s purely based on chance.

The Role of Risk Levels in Plinko Gameplay

Many Plinko games provide players with the ability to select a risk level before each round. These levels typically dictate the spread of the prize slots at the bottom of the board. Higher risk levels generally feature fewer slots with larger multipliers, while lower risk levels offer more slots with smaller multipliers. Choosing the right risk level is a critical component of optimizing your Plinko experience. A higher risk level offers the potential for substantial payouts, but also comes with a significantly increased chance of losing your bet. Conversely, a lower risk level offers more frequent, but smaller, wins. Consider your financial resources, approach to risk, and desired gaming experience when setting your risk level.

Understanding Payout Structures

The payout structure in Plinko is directly associated with the multipliers assigned to each prize slot. A multiplier of 2x means that winning in that slot will double your initial bet. Understanding these payouts is fundamental. Some games may offer a pre-defined payout table, while others might display the multipliers directly on the board. Additionally, it is worth noting that some platforms offer variations in Plinko’s payout structure. Some versions might introduce a ‘bonus’ slot with a massive multiplier, accompanied by very long odds. Always familiarize yourself with the specific payout rules of the game you’re playing before placing your bet.
